BARF’s policy from the very beginning was that the Sink should not be searchable. The exact reason for this is difficult to find. The theory is that the Sink was an area for us to talk about anything in private without unregistered users able to easily view it. The times have changed (private politics forum) and technology has too (google can search the Sink for you).

As readers can see, a small group of users had the ability to search the Sink due to a mistake (by me). This thread / posts and my ‘fix’, brought up the topic in the BARF boardroom and we made adjustments. Yeah for progress.
